Yunling Wu has authored 37 papers that have received a total of 1.1k indexed citations.
This includes 28 papers in Electrical and Electronic Engineering, 10 papers in Materials Chemistry and 8 papers in Renewable Energy, Sustainability and the Environment. The topics of these papers are Advancements in Battery Materials (17 papers), Advanced Battery Materials and Technologies (15 papers) and Gas Sensing Nanomaterials and Sensors (8 papers). Yunling Wu is often cited by papers focused on Advancements in Battery Materials (17 papers), Advanced Battery Materials and Technologies (15 papers) and Gas Sensing Nanomaterials and Sensors (8 papers) and collaborates with scholars based in China, Macao and United States. Yunling Wu's co-authors include Yanguang Li, Jun Deng, Luyu Wang, Hualin Ye and Jia‐Ling Wu and has published in prestigious journals such as Angewandte Chemie International Edition, Advanced Materials and Advanced Functional Materials.
